package/qemu: add option to enable tracing (default no)

Tracing is a development feature for debugging, profiling, and observing
QEMU execution. It does not make sense to enable it by default, so add a
config to enable the "log" tracing backend (the default one). Options to
select other backends may be added in the future.

Also pull a patch already reviewed upstream to install the trace events
file only if necessary:

diff --git a/package/qemu/Config.in b/package/qemu/Config.in
index 6fb34a0dae..8d53ced300 100644
--- a/package/qemu/Config.in
+++ b/package/qemu/Config.in
@@ -106,6 +106,15 @@  config BR2_PACKAGE_QEMU_FDT
 	  Say 'y' here to have QEMU capable of constructing Device
 	  Trees, and passing them to the VMs.
 
+config BR2_PACKAGE_QEMU_TRACING
+	bool "Enable tracing"
+	help
+	  Say 'y' to enable the "log" tracing infrastructure in QEMU,
+	  used for debugging, profiling, and observing execution. For
+	  detailed documentation, see
+
+	  https://www.qemu.org/docs/master/devel/tracing.html
+
 endif # BR2_PACKAGE_QEMU_SYSTEM
 
 comment "systems emulation needs a toolchain w/ dynamic library"
diff --git a/package/qemu/qemu.mk b/package/qemu/qemu.mk
index c530896fa8..a020dd5226 100644
--- a/package/qemu/qemu.mk
+++ b/package/qemu/qemu.mk
@@ -159,6 +159,12 @@  else
 QEMU_OPTS += --disable-fdt
 endif
 
+ifeq ($(BR2_PACKAGE_QEMU_TRACING),y)
+QEMU_OPTS += --enable-trace-backends=log
+else
+QEMU_OPTS += --enable-trace-backends=nop
+endif
+
 ifeq ($(BR2_PACKAGE_QEMU_TOOLS),y)
 QEMU_OPTS += --enable-tools
 else
